Wondering if anyone had any suggestions...

We have an Agripower 5000 that just decided to not start. It is completely silent (dead). However, it's not the battery (I tested it), and I don't think it's a bad battery connection because the lights on the dash still come on when I push in the key. I was thinking it might be a short or something - any ideas?

Thank you very much.
 
I'd start with the battery terminals, making sure there's no corrosion and that the cables are securely fastened. Just because the dash lights come on doesn't mean you have a battery connection capable of handling the required current. If that's not the problem, I'd look for an open in the starting circuit (not a short). Good luck!
